About the Tutorial



The Bihar Public Service Commission (BPSC) is responsible for conducting the Assistant Architect recruitment exam to select qualified candidates for various positions within the Bihar state government. This chapter provides a comprehensive overview of the BPSC Assistant Architect recruitment process, eligibility criteria, application procedure, and selection procedure.

1.2 Eligibility Criteria

To be eligible for the BPSC Assistant Architect recruitment, candidates must meet the following criteria:

  • Educational Qualification: Candidates must hold a Bachelor's Degree in Architecture from a recognized university. The university must be approved by the Council of Architecture (CoA).
  • Age Limit: Candidates must be between 21 and 37 years of age as of 1st January of the year of advertisement. There may be age relaxations for reserved categories as per government norms.
  • Nationality: Candidates must be Indian citizens.
  • Physical Standards: Candidates must meet the prescribed physical standards set by the government for the post of Assistant Architect.

1.3 Application Procedure

The application form for BPSC Assistant Architect recruitment is typically released on the official website of BPSC. Interested candidates can follow these steps to apply:

  • Registration: Candidates need to register on the BPSC website to create an account.
  • Fill out the Application Form: After registration, candidates can access and fill out the online application form. They must provide personal, educational, and contact details accurately.
  • Upload Documents: Candidates must upload scanned copies of required documents, such as educational certificates, age proof, caste certificate (if applicable), and passport-size photograph.
  • Submission: Once the form is complete, candidates must submit it along with the prescribed application fee. The fee can be paid online through various modes such as debit card, credit card, or net banking.

1.4 Selection Procedure

The BPSC Assistant Architect recruitment process consists of two stages:

  • Written Examination: The written examination is an objective-type exam that tests candidates' knowledge and skills in various subjects related to architecture. The syllabus is typically based on the curriculum of the Bachelor's Degree in Architecture.
  • Interview: Shortlisted candidates from the written examination are called for an interview. The interview panel assesses candidates' communication skills, technical knowledge, problem-solving abilities, and overall suitability for the role of Assistant Architect.
